本文将介绍在奉化学习安卓软件专业搭建的步骤和方法。首先,我们将了解什么是安卓软件,其特点和用途。其次,我们将详细介绍安卓软件的学习和掌握方法,以及常用的开发工具。接着,我们将深入了解安卓软件开发的核心概念和技术,如UI设计、网络编程和多线程处理等。最后,我们将分享一些实用的技巧和经验,帮助您更好地掌握安卓软件开发。
1. 什么是安卓软件,其特点和用途
安卓软件是一种基于安卓操作系统的应用程序,它可以在安卓设备上运行。安卓软件的特点是具有良好的用户体验,能够提供丰富的功能和可定制的界面。安卓软件广泛应用于各种手机、平板电脑、智能电视和其他智能设备上,如微信、支付宝、百度地图等,为人们的生活带来了极大的便利。
2. 安卓软件的学习和掌握方法及常用开发工具
学习安卓软件开发需要具备一定的JAVA编程基础和Android操作系统基础知识。学习的主要途径包括学习相关的教材、参加培训班、参与虚拟社区等。掌握安卓软件开发还需要熟练掌握常用的开发工具,如Android Studio、Eclipse、IntelliJ IDEA等,以及掌握相关的开发技术和框架,如Android SDK、NDK、OpenGL ES等。
3. 安卓软件开发的核心概念和技术
安卓软件开发的核心概念和技术包括UI设计、网络编程和多线程处理等。UI设计是安卓软件开发中最重要的一环,需要把握好UI控件的使用、布局、组合等方面。网络编程是安卓软件开发中不可或缺的一部分,需要掌握网络通信方面的知识,比如HTTP、TCP、UDP等协议。多线程处理是安卓软件开发中的难点之一,需要注意如何处理异步任务以及避免线程安全问题等。
4. 实用的技巧和经验
安卓软件开发的实用技巧和经验包括使用开源库、测试和调试、代码优化和性能调优等方面。使用开源库可以节省开发和维护的成本,提高开发效率。测试和调试是安卓软件开发的重要环节,可以帮助我们发现和修复bug。代码优化和性能调优可以提高软件的响应速度和用户体验。
文章总结了学习奉化安卓软件专业搭建的步骤和方法,并详细介绍了安卓软件的特点、学习和掌握方法、常用开发工具、核心概念和技术以及实用的技巧和经验。希望对大家学习和掌握安卓软件开发有所帮助。
本文将从“”为主题,向你介绍如何从头开始学习安卓开发,包括必备的基础知识、开发工具的使用方法、安卓开发环境的搭建、APP开发与调试等方面,帮助你从入门到精通安卓开发,成为一名优秀的安卓开发工程师。
一、安卓开发基础知识
在进入安卓开发之前,我们需要掌握一些基本的编程知识。本章节将向你介绍安卓开发的基础内容,包括Java语言的学习,常用的开发工具,以及在安装Android sdk插件后如何开启开发模式。
二、安装Android开发环境
安装Android开发环境是安卓开发的第一步,本章节将向你详细介绍如何下载安装Android Studio。同时,我们也会介绍如何配置开发环境,如何调整虚拟设备模拟器的分辨率以及其他优化技巧。
三、安卓APP开发
在安装了Android开发环境后,我们将介绍如何开始开发自己的第一个安卓APP。本章罗列了APP开发的重要步骤,包括创建工程、选择适当模板以及设计布局等,并展示了如何使用Java语言编写业务逻辑。
四、安卓APP调试
在安卓APP开发中,调试十分重要。本章节将介绍如何使用Android Device Monitor进行APP的调试,如何进行简单的debug、代码跟踪和简单性能测试,以帮助您更快地查找并解决问题。
五、安卓APP发布
本章节将带你了解如何发布已完成的APP。我们将以开发自己的APP为例,介绍如何对它进行打包、签名和发布,以及如何利用Google Play或其他应用程序库发布它。同时,本章还会介绍一些基本的优化技巧,以帮助您提高程序的质量。
本文介绍了如何从入门到精通安卓开发,让你掌握了开发安卓APP的基础知识、调试技巧以及发布APP所需的一些基础知识。然而,安卓开发是一条不断进步的道路,你应该继续学习,保持对新技术的敏感并不断提高自己的技能。祝你在安卓APP开发道路上一帆风顺!